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
708 074 05 66
9135283952 8005746576
9135283952 8005746576
676 5098 9379101102 9663930
All about undefined
Interested in learning more?
9135283952 8005746576
676 5098 9379101102 9663930
See more
6392026057 1112997 571245077
960760492 41007 86477
See more
40 81885 04650301792
22730488 310 55 9730108354
See more